Abstract

The utility model discloses a wall surface paying-off auxiliary device for constructional engineering, wherein the other end of the inner side of a fixed supporting box is rotationally connected with a limiting supporting cylinder, the side end of the limiting supporting cylinder is wound with a downward moving rope, the side end of a positioning sleeve is clamped with a fixed supporting box through a fixed pin, one end of a reset spring is fixedly connected with a clamping supporting cylinder, one ends of the clamping supporting cylinder and the fixed supporting cylinder are both wound with positioning wires, one end of each positioning wire is provided with a plumb, the position of the fixed supporting box is changed through downward moving the rope, then the positioning wires are pulled by the plumb to transversely move along the clamping supporting cylinder, and the positioning wires are limited and fixed through the reset spring, so that transverse paying-off can be completed during paying-off, the paying-off speed can be accelerated through mutual matching of bidirectional paying-off, and the paying-off position can be adjusted rapidly, and paying-off of different sizes and different positions can be conveniently carried out through adjusting the paying-off positions.

Background
The building engineering is an engineering entity formed by building various house buildings and auxiliary facilities thereof and installing and moving lines, pipelines and equipment matched with the house buildings, wherein the house buildings are provided with top covers, beam columns, walls and foundations and can form inner spaces, the engineering required by production, living, study and public activities of people is met, and in the building construction, workers need to pay off on the wall surfaces due to the fact that uniform size and vertical maintenance are required.
But at present when wall unwrapping wire auxiliary assembly uses, generally only can carry out one-way unwrapping wire to unable adjustment unwrapping wire's position when unwrapping wire, make when unwrapping wire needs repeated fixed operation, thereby influence the speed of unwrapping wire.
Disclosure of utility model
The utility model provides a wall surface paying-off auxiliary device for constructional engineering, which can effectively solve the problems that the existing wall surface paying-off auxiliary device can only carry out unidirectional paying-off generally and the paying-off position cannot be adjusted during paying-off, so that repeated fixing operation is required during paying-off, and the paying-off speed is influenced.

The working principle and the using flow of the utility model are as follows: when the wall surface is required to be paid off, a worker attaches the fixed support plate 302 to a fixed position, the fixed support plate 302 is embedded into the inner side of the insertion combination hole 306 by using the fixed nails 307, so that the fixed support plate 302 is fixedly clamped and limited by using the fixed nails 307, after the fixation is finished, the support cable 301 moves and is discharged along the sleeve joint limiting cylinder 303 and the support clamping frame 305, the support clamping frame 305 is moved to the fixed position, the support is stably and accurately positioned by the level gauge 308, the angular deviation is avoided, the fixed nails 307 are inserted into the inner side of the insertion combination hole 306, the support clamping frame 305 is fixedly supported, the sleeve joint limiting cylinder 303 is driven by the operation spring 304 to reset, and the support cable 301 is pulled to be stretched, so that the rapid operation and positioning can be realized during the fixed support, and the subsequent paying off support is facilitated;
By moving the fixed supporting box 1, the fixed supporting box 1 is placed at a required position, the positioning wire 202 is driven by the plumb 203 to move downwards along the fixed supporting cylinder 201, the fixed supporting box 211 moves downwards to a required position pool, the inserting clamping frame 208 is driven by the limiting spring 207 to be embedded into the inner side of the operation fixing frame 206, thereby fixing and limiting the operation fixing frame 206 and the fixed supporting cylinder 201, the positioning wire 202 is driven by the plumb 203 to vertically pay-off under the action of gravity, and the positioning wire 202 is contacted with the ink fountain 214 in the moving process, so that the lower moving rope 205 can be released through the rotation of the limiting supporting cylinder 204 during paying-off, the lower moving rope 205 drives the positioning sleeve 209 and the fixed supporting box 211 to move downwards, the fixed supporting box 211 rotates and changes direction along the positioning sleeve 209, the fixed supporting box 211 is fixedly clamped by the fixed pin 210, the positioning wire 202 is pulled by the plumb 203 to move transversely, the reset spring 212 is compressed at the moment, the positioning wire 202 is vertically paid-off under the action of gravity, the positioning wire 202 can be driven by the reset spring 212 to reset the ink when the ink fountain is finished, and the bidirectional paying-off can be realized.
